As for your list:
Farseer is a solid choice, but Fortune and the Spirit Stones could be dropped. There simply isn't many units that would gain much from re-rolling armor in your list. The
WL is the most likely target, but guns hitting him will probably the standard anti-tank weapons (since you have no tanks), which ignore his armor anyway. And, the Farseer himself isn't really worth keeping the Fortune on.
Harlies can be a really good choice. Drop the Death Jester (he's the one with the Shrieker Cannon, right? If not, drop the one that has that). You'll be running or assaulting every turn with these guys, they can go an entire game without shooting once, and the Jester becomes more of a liability than an advantage.
Pathfinders are good. Be careful with them, though. You'll have to deploy them on objectives often times outside your deployment zone, and without transports in your army to bring in backup, they get assaulted pretty quickly and wiped out.
The Wraithlord is an interesting choice. He's your only ranged anti-vehicle in the army, so you need to use him for that as much as you can before he goes down. I like the weapon loadout on him, but remember without a sword he actually isn't very impressive in
CC.
Overall, I think this list is kinda iffy. Tanks and Mech armies will chew you up pretty easily, but at 750pts, you may not see many of those armies.
KP games are going to be your best bet, but I guess objective games to be almost unwinnable if your opponent can close distances quickly. You may want to try a Jetbike squad (or Dire Avengers in a
WS) held back in reserves to quickly capture that critical objective turn 5.
